Technical program manager, environmental compliance

Note: By applying to this position you will have an opportunity to share your preferred working location from the following: Fredericia, Denmark; Saint-Ghislain, Belgium; Hanau, Germany; Hamina, Finland; Dublin, Ireland; Eemshaven, Netherlands; London, UK. Minimum qualifications Bachelor's degree in Environmental Engineering, Environmental Sciences, Environmental Management, Geology, Biology, Meteorology, a related field or equivalent practical experience. 2 years of experience in technical program management in EMEA supporting or conducting environmental due diligence for new site selection. Experience in environmental permitting and regulatory compliance. Preferred qualifications Master's degree in Environmental Engineering, Environmental Sciences, Environmental Management, Geology, Biology, Meteorology, or a related field. Experience communicating with regional and national authorities regarding EHS issues. Experience in collaboration and relationship-building with cross-functional teams and executive-level stakeholders. Knowledge of EMEA environmental regulations and ability to understand and evaluate impacts for data centers and mission critical infrastructure. Excellent communication and time management skills. Excellent problem-solving and project management skills. About the job A problem isn’t truly solved until it’s solved for all. That’s why Googlers build products that help create opportunities for everyone, whether down the street or across the globe. As a Technical Program Manager at Google, you’ll use your technical expertise to lead complex, multi-disciplinary projects from start to finish. You’ll work with stakeholders to plan requirements, identify risks, manage project schedules, and communicate clearly with cross‑functional partners across the company. You're equally comfortable explaining your team's analyses and recommendations to executives as you are discussing the technical tradeoffs in product development with engineers. Responsibilities Identify and evaluate operational environmental risks for impact to the business, starting from due diligence through campus planning and design phases; analyze environmental risk scenarios to determine their potential impact to the business and design/lead programs to mitigate those risks. Conduct assessments of existing Environmental, Health and Safety (EHS) programs to ensure alignment with global strategy, including analyzing environmental business risks and identifying efficiencies with a focus on soil and groundwater remediation, hazardous waste, water and wastewater, environmental permitting and compliance, solid waste/geotechnical, air emissions, environmental and human health risk assessment. Lead environmental permitting, investigations and assessments to support compliance with EMEA country specific regulations for YAWN and Third Party data centers. Contribute to regional/global tracking of milestones and deliverables for environmental and regulatory compliance.
